Pros

- competitive pay - opportunities for growth - PTO & Benefits in general are industry leading - structured policies, strategies, and communication - strong and clear company vision - plenty of resources available for questions and support, and a lot of opportunities to build professional relationships - thorough, intentional, and planned training

Cons

- your experience (in store or as a BP) is very dependent upon who your leader is - Target, like most companies, is a VERY political culture - work life balance is practically non existent. Minimum 50 hour work weeks (5, 10 Hr days) although most weeks I put in 65-80 by the time I was done and often walked away feeling it wasn’t enough - burnout culture - operational performance outweighs many “putting people first” aspects of the business - stores are expected to run on bare minimum resources (ie payroll) and store leaders often have to step in and function as team members
